23#ifndef GCC_OBJCP_DECL_H
24#define GCC_OBJCP_DECL_H
25
26extern tree objcp_start_struct (location_t, enum tree_code, tree);
27extern tree objcp_finish_struct (location_t, tree, tree, tree);
28extern void objcp_finish_function (void);
29extern tree objcp_build_function_call (tree, tree);
30extern tree objcp_xref_tag (enum tree_code, tree);
31extern int objcp_comptypes (tree, tree);
32extern tree objcp_begin_compound_stmt (int);
33extern tree objcp_end_compound_stmt (tree, int);
34
35/* Now "cover up" the corresponding C++ functions if required (NB: the
36   OBJCP_ORIGINAL_FUNCTION macro, shown below, can still be used to
37   invoke the original C++ functions if needed).  */
38#ifdef OBJCP_REMAP_FUNCTIONS
39
40#define start_struct(loc, code, name, struct_info) \
41	objcp_start_struct (loc, code, name)
42#define finish_struct(loc, t, fieldlist, attributes, struct_info) \
43	objcp_finish_struct (loc, t, fieldlist, attributes)
44#define finish_function() \
45	objcp_finish_function ()
46#define finish_decl(decl, loc, init, origtype, asmspec) \
47	cp_finish_decl (decl, init, false, asmspec, 0)
48#define xref_tag(code, name) \
49	objcp_xref_tag (code, name)
50#define comptypes(type1, type2) \
51	objcp_comptypes (type1, type2)
52#define c_begin_compound_stmt(flags) \
53	objcp_begin_compound_stmt (flags)
54#define c_end_compound_stmt(loc, stmt, flags)	\
55	objcp_end_compound_stmt (stmt, flags)
56
57#undef OBJC_TYPE_NAME
58#define OBJC_TYPE_NAME(type) (TYPE_IDENTIFIER (type))
59#undef OBJC_SET_TYPE_NAME
60#define OBJC_SET_TYPE_NAME(type, name) (TYPE_IDENTIFIER (type) = (name))
61
62#undef TYPE_OBJC_INFO
63#define TYPE_OBJC_INFO(TYPE) LANG_TYPE_CLASS_CHECK (TYPE)->objc_info
64#undef SIZEOF_OBJC_TYPE_LANG_SPECIFIC
65#define SIZEOF_OBJC_TYPE_LANG_SPECIFIC sizeof (struct lang_type_class)
66#undef ALLOC_OBJC_TYPE_LANG_SPECIFIC
67#define ALLOC_OBJC_TYPE_LANG_SPECIFIC(NODE)				\
68  do {									\
69    TYPE_LANG_SPECIFIC (NODE) = (struct lang_type *) \
70      ggc_internal_cleared_alloc (sizeof (struct lang_type_class));	\
71    TYPE_LANG_SPECIFIC (NODE)->u.c.h.is_lang_type_class = 1;		\
72  } while (0)
73
74#define OBJCP_ORIGINAL_FUNCTION(name, args) 	(name)args
75
76/* C++ marks ellipsis-free function parameters differently from C.  */
77#undef OBJC_VOID_AT_END
78#define OBJC_VOID_AT_END        void_list_node
79
80#endif  /* OBJCP_REMAP_FUNCTIONS */
81
82#endif /* ! GCC_OBJCP_DECL_H */
